Transaction 8408d08d3f697075bcbed9ac5000eec5f113f0863bafaa34bab4c280cea951e3

1 Input
2 Outputs
  • 8408d08d3f697075bcbed9ac5000eec5f113f0863bafaa34bab4c280cea951e3:0
  • value  1331487
    address  14CRsYCnnX4WvLnyQtFNCW8nskpNq34N8u
  • 8408d08d3f697075bcbed9ac5000eec5f113f0863bafaa34bab4c280cea951e3:1
  • value  26597000
    address  3K1GreX1NMtTevRNXngjF7dtWKBkLHtn7q